For anyone looking for something to fill their ears over this summer break, the Canadaland Commons podcast has been releasing a series about the history of labour in Canada. The series is well researched and produced, with quick episodes that give a lot of context for the modern state of work in our country and the gains and losses made by the labour movement.

CUPE476 stands in support of the rights of LGTBQIA2S+ people to access equitable employment, public services, and health care.

Allong with our national union, we oppose the ongoing campaign of hate, fear, and misinformation that has been aimed at two-spirit, trans and queer people. We recognize that sowing fear around trans and queer issues is a tactic to turn working people against eachother – Which goes against our core beliefs as unionists. Everyone deserves to be safe in their workplace and community.
